[1742] Thomas deposed 30 March 1658 that he was then about 54 years old. He was probably among the founders on Gloucester on Cape Ann. He resided near the meeting house there, adjoining the pastor's lot. In Sept., 1647 Thomas acquired three acres of marsh along the south side of Little River. He probably arrived in America about 1640 from the west of England (or Wales), perhaps with the party of his neighbor, the Rev. Richard Blinman. His estate inventory lists a small fortune for his time: 133 pounds and 5 shillings, including "books" at 10 shillings - indicating a literate and successful man. {See "Seven Generations of Bray," William M. [22504] NEGHR for July, 1917, p. 238 states that Ralph "of Hide Hall in Sawbridgeworth, co. Herts, succeeded to his father's lands not later than 1373 . . . He married Margaret de Patmer, daughter and heiress or coheiress of John, this John de Patmer being son of John and Sara de Patmer and grandson of Philip de Patmer of Patmer Hall and his wife, who was daughter and heiress of John Bawde of Somerby, co. Lincoln. In 1373 Ralph Jocelyn held half a knight's fee in Sawbridgeworth."

[17645] AKA Reinier Fonteyn, he is son of Charles Fonteyn (b. May 1731, d. 1783) and Elizabeth Campbell (m. 1755). Charles Fonteyn is son of Reynier Fonteyn (b. Oct 1699 in Brooklyn, NY, d. ca. 1749 in Somerset Co., NJ) and Gartie Borrum (m. 1720 in Somerset Co.). Charles is son of Charles L. Fountaine (b. a. 1666 in Bushwick, NY, d. ca. 1734 in Somerset Co., NJ) and Magdaleentje Reynerse (m. 29 Aug 1691 in Brooklyn, NY). Charles L. Fountaine is son of Carel Fonteyn and Catharyn de Baile (both b. in France). See IGI file.
